This limit switch embodies reliability and efficiency, designed to meet rigorous standards while offering robust performance.</p><p>With a rated voltage of 240 VAC and a current capacity of 1.5 A, this switch is suitable for various electrical environments. It operates at a frequency of up to 5000 cycles per hour, ensuring it can handle high-demand applications efficiently. The contact configuration includes two normally open (2NO) and one normally closed (1NC) contacts, providing versatile integration into different control systems.</p><p>Durability is a key feature with an impressive mechanical life of 10 million cycles. This longevity makes it ideal for continuous operation in demanding settings. Constructed from glass fibre reinforced thermoplastic plastic, the housing offers durability without adding excessive weight—tipping the scales at just 57 grams.</p><p>The degree of protection rated at IP66 and IP67 ensures that this limit switch can withstand dust ingress and powerful water jets or immersion in water up to one meter deep temporarily. This makes it particularly suitable for harsh industrial environments where exposure to moisture or dust is common.</p><p>Designed for versatility across temperature extremes, it operates effectively between -30&#176;C and 80&#176;C. Compliance with standards such as CCC, cULus, EC000030, and EN IEC 60947-5-1 underscores its adherence to international safety and quality benchmarks.</p><p>In terms of action type, this slow-action device features a plunger-shaped actuating element identified as S200 with an actuating speed capability of up to 0.5 m/s—providing precise control over its activation process.</p><p>The sensor dimensions are compact at 16.6 mm in length by 31 mm in width by 64 mm in height—allowing easy installation even in space-constrained areas without compromising on functionality or accessibility.</p><p>Contact material made from silver ensures optimal conductivity and longevity under frequent use conditions while maintaining reliable performance throughout its lifespan.
